Coder provides the infrastructure layer for the AI agent stack by hosting Cloud Development Environments (CDEs). For autonomous agents tasked with software engineering, Coder serves as the standardized execution environment or sandbox. By shifting development from local machines to centralized, self-hosted servers, the platform provides a controlled space where agents can write, test, and execute code using the same tools and configurations as human developers. This addresses the core requirement for secure, reproducible compute resources that agents need to perform complex development tasks without the "it works on my machine" friction.
For organizations deploying AI agents, Coder’s value lies in its focus on data sovereignty and infrastructure agnosticism. Because the platform can be deployed on-premises or within a private cloud, it allows enterprise teams to run agentic workflows without exposing sensitive source code to external hosting providers. Coder is pushing for a model where AI agents operate within the company's existing security perimeter, treating agent-driven coding as an extension of the standard developer workspace. This makes the platform a critical component for teams building AI-assisted development pipelines that require strict governance and high-performance compute.

Platform engineers utilize Coder to provision standardized remote environments securely within their own data centers or VPCs. Developers then access these high-performance servers through their preferred IDEs or browsers. By executing builds and AI-assisted workflows in a centralized environment, Coder ensures that the developer's local hardware is no longer a bottleneck.
